回顧其發(fā)展軌跡,從 Claude 3.5 Sonnet 在代碼能力上的一鳴驚人,到關(guān)于下一代大模型的種種傳聞,Anthropic 總能精準(zhǔn)地撩撥起整個(gè)科技圈的神經(jīng)。
整理 | 王啟隆
出品丨AI 科技大本營(yíng)( ID:rgznai100)
2026 年 3 月 31 日,對(duì)全球的 AI 開(kāi)發(fā)者和“養(yǎng)蝦人”來(lái)說(shuō),絕對(duì)是一個(gè)堪稱“過(guò)年”的日子。
僅僅因?yàn)橐粋€(gè)低級(jí)的打包配置失誤,Anthropic 旗下被寄予厚望的旗艦 AI 編程工具 Claude Code 慘遭“強(qiáng)行開(kāi)源”。高達(dá) 51.2 萬(wàn)行的 TypeScript 核心代碼、未發(fā)布的絕密功能、甚至專供內(nèi)部員工使用的“特權(quán)模式”,就這樣赤裸裸地展現(xiàn)在了全世界面前。
短短幾小時(shí)內(nèi),GitHub 上名為 instructkr/claude-code 的克隆項(xiàng)目星標(biāo)(Star)迅速突破 2000,F(xiàn)ork 數(shù)飆升至數(shù)千,全網(wǎng)開(kāi)發(fā)者都在熬夜“鑒賞”這份來(lái)自頂級(jí)大廠的工業(yè)級(jí)源碼,無(wú)數(shù)網(wǎng)友戲稱將今晚辭職學(xué)習(xí)這些代碼:
https://github.com/instructkr/claude-code
當(dāng)然,說(shuō)“開(kāi)源”都是對(duì)這次事件的美化,其本質(zhì)是一次徹頭徹尾的、教科書(shū)級(jí)別的生產(chǎn)環(huán)境事故……
最早由安全研究員在社交媒體 X 上爆料,Anthropic 在向 npm 公共注冊(cè)表發(fā)布其生產(chǎn)版本的 @anthropic-ai/claude-code 包時(shí),意外地將一個(gè)體積高達(dá) 近 60MB 的 cli.js.map 調(diào)試文件也一同上傳。
![]()
對(duì)于任何有前端工程化經(jīng)驗(yàn)的開(kāi)發(fā)者來(lái)說(shuō),Source Map 文件意味著什么不言而喻。它的設(shè)計(jì)初衷是在生產(chǎn)環(huán)境調(diào)試時(shí),將經(jīng)過(guò)混淆、壓縮的代碼映射回可讀的原始源代碼。而這次,它直接將 Claude Code 的內(nèi)部結(jié)構(gòu)暴露無(wú)遺。
這次泄露幾乎沒(méi)有任何技術(shù)門(mén)檻。通過(guò)一個(gè)簡(jiǎn)單的腳本,任何人都能從這個(gè) .map 文件中,完整地、一字不差地還原出包括 1900 多個(gè)核心 TypeScript 源文件在內(nèi)的全部代碼。小到開(kāi)發(fā)者隨手打的注釋,大到整個(gè)系統(tǒng)的架構(gòu)設(shè)計(jì),一切都變得透明。
話不多說(shuō),我直接讓我最常用的 Gemini 3.1 Pro 模型讀了讀這個(gè)代碼倉(cāng):
![]()
Gemini 3.1 Pro 對(duì) Claude Code 源碼的客觀銳評(píng)
首先聲明,這份代碼庫(kù)絕不是“垃圾”,把它稱為“垃圾”是對(duì)垃圾的侮辱。垃圾是無(wú)序和低價(jià)值的,而這份源碼恰恰相反:它是一座精心構(gòu)建、價(jià)值連城、但隨時(shí)可能在維護(hù)者臉上爆炸的“高配屎山”。
它完美地詮釋了什么叫做“天才寫(xiě)的代碼,凡人維護(hù)不了”。
1. 架構(gòu)核心:一個(gè)名為QueryEngine.ts的黑洞
讓我們直面問(wèn)題的核心:那個(gè)4.6萬(wàn)行的 QueryEngine.ts 文件。這已經(jīng)不是一個(gè)軟件模塊了,這是一個(gè)宇宙黑洞,吞噬了幾乎所有的業(yè)務(wù)邏輯、狀態(tài)管理和本應(yīng)被優(yōu)雅解耦的子系統(tǒng)。
你可以想象一個(gè)天才建筑師,為了追求極致的內(nèi)部連通性,設(shè)計(jì)了一棟 100 層的大樓,但取消了所有承重墻,只靠一根貫穿天地的中央巨柱來(lái)支撐。這根柱子就是 QueryEngine。它很高效,所有房間到中庭的距離都最短;但任何對(duì)這根柱子的微小改動(dòng),都可能導(dǎo)致整棟大樓的災(zāi)難性坍塌。
這種設(shè)計(jì)的背后,是 AI Agent 強(qiáng)狀態(tài)依賴的無(wú)奈。但 Anthropic 的工程師們顯然在“快速實(shí)現(xiàn)”和“未來(lái)可維護(hù)性”之間,毫不猶豫地選擇了前者,并把油門(mén)踩到了底。
2. 耦合的藝術(shù):表面分離,實(shí)則“連體嬰”
代碼庫(kù)的目錄結(jié)構(gòu)切分得看起來(lái)很專業(yè),tools、commands、services 一應(yīng)俱全。但這只是一種工程上的“障眼法”。
就像 Twitter 截圖中 GPT-5.4 的分析一樣,大量的跨層級(jí) import 和上游 use 依賴,說(shuō)明這些模塊雖然住在不同房間,但共用著同一套循環(huán)系統(tǒng)和神經(jīng)中樞。修改 ToolA 的一個(gè)不起眼的內(nèi)部狀態(tài),可能會(huì)通過(guò)某個(gè)隱秘的依賴鏈,導(dǎo)致遠(yuǎn)在天邊的 ServiceB 出現(xiàn)雪崩。
這是一種“幽靈耦合”,代碼審查時(shí)很難發(fā)現(xiàn),但會(huì)在某個(gè)深夜,因?yàn)橐粋€(gè)看似無(wú)害的功能迭代,給你帶來(lái)一個(gè)無(wú)法復(fù)現(xiàn)的生產(chǎn)環(huán)境 Bug。
3. “紀(jì)律廢弛”的鐵證:any與eslint-disable的泛濫
如果說(shuō)架構(gòu)是宏觀上的妥協(xié),那么代碼細(xì)節(jié)就是微觀上的“紀(jì)律廢弛”。
代碼庫(kù)中充斥著大量的 any 類型和 eslint-disable 注釋。這在 TypeScript 項(xiàng)目中意味著什么?意味著開(kāi)發(fā)者在說(shuō):“我知道這里有問(wèn)題,我知道這不規(guī)范,但我趕時(shí)間/搞不定了,先讓它跑起來(lái)再說(shuō),未來(lái)的維護(hù)者你自求多福吧。”
每一個(gè) any 都是一個(gè)被埋下的地雷,它繞過(guò)了類型系統(tǒng)的保護(hù),讓本應(yīng)在編譯期發(fā)現(xiàn)的問(wèn)題,流竄到了運(yùn)行時(shí)。每一個(gè) eslint-disable 都是一張“免罪金牌”,暫時(shí)掩蓋了代碼的壞味道。當(dāng)這些東西成百上千地出現(xiàn)時(shí),說(shuō)明整個(gè)項(xiàng)目的工程質(zhì)量已經(jīng)處在失控的邊緣。
4. 最終評(píng)價(jià):一輛“一次性”的 F1 賽車(chē)
總而言之,Claude Code 不是一輛可以日常通勤的家用車(chē),它是一輛為了在特定賽道上取得極致性能而打造的F1 賽車(chē)。
-性能極致:它快,功能強(qiáng)大,在特定場(chǎng)景下能爆發(fā)出驚人的效率。
-維護(hù)成本高昂:它極其脆弱,需要一支龐大的工程師團(tuán)隊(duì)小心翼翼地維護(hù)。任何一個(gè)新來(lái)的開(kāi)發(fā)者,都不可能在短期內(nèi)理解其復(fù)雜的內(nèi)部機(jī)制。
-不具備通用性:你不可能把它開(kāi)去買(mǎi)菜。同樣,你也很難把這套架構(gòu)直接復(fù)用到其他業(yè)務(wù)場(chǎng)景,除非你的需求和 Anthropic 完全一致。
-本質(zhì)是一次性的:它的設(shè)計(jì)哲學(xué)是“沖過(guò)終點(diǎn)線就行”,至于賽后如何維修和下一場(chǎng)比賽怎么跑,那是未來(lái)的問(wèn)題。
所以,這份源碼是寶藏嗎?是。它向我們展示了頂級(jí)團(tuán)隊(duì)在巨大壓力下,如何用極致的工程技巧和架構(gòu)妥協(xié),快速構(gòu)建出一個(gè)具備強(qiáng)大戰(zhàn)斗力的產(chǎn)品。
但它值得學(xué)習(xí)嗎?也值得。它是一個(gè)完美的、價(jià)值數(shù)十億美元的反面教材,生動(dòng)地告訴我們,當(dāng)業(yè)務(wù)需求壓倒一切時(shí),技術(shù)債會(huì)以何等壯觀和危險(xiǎn)的形式累積起來(lái)。
我的建議是:帶著敬畏之心去學(xué)習(xí)它,但千萬(wàn)不要在你的生產(chǎn)環(huán)境里模仿它。
不知道 Dario 現(xiàn)在作何感想?至少今天 Claude 用量大漲,因?yàn)榇蠹叶荚谟?Claude Code 分析 Claude Code。推薦大家也在 Claude Code 或者自己養(yǎng)的蝦里讀一讀。
![]()
除了對(duì)架構(gòu)的分析以外,這次代碼庫(kù)中那些被特性開(kāi)關(guān)(Feature Flag)隱藏起來(lái)的那些未發(fā)布功能,也是這次泄露事件中最引人入勝的部分之一。
首先是一個(gè)很酷的,名為KAIROS的模塊。它有點(diǎn)像一種對(duì) Agent 終極形態(tài)的構(gòu)想。它被設(shè)計(jì)成一個(gè)后臺(tái)守護(hù)進(jìn)程(Daemon),能讓 Claude永久在線。通過(guò)訂閱 GitHub 的 Webhook,它可以在代碼庫(kù)出現(xiàn)新 Bug 時(shí)自動(dòng)觸發(fā)修復(fù)流程。更進(jìn)一步,其內(nèi)置的 “Dream”(做夢(mèng))機(jī)制,允許它在系統(tǒng)空閑時(shí)自行整理、壓縮長(zhǎng)期記憶。這就有點(diǎn)真正的 Agentic AI 的味了。
然后還有個(gè)很好玩的,一個(gè)完整的“Buddy System”電子寵物系統(tǒng)被內(nèi)置其中。多達(dá)18種寵物(包括備受其內(nèi)部文化推崇的水豚),各自擁有“調(diào)試能力”、“耐心”、“混沌值”等奇葩的五維屬性,甚至還有稀有度設(shè)定。
還有熱心的推特網(wǎng)友把它渲染了出來(lái):
![]()
然后還有個(gè)名為Undercover Mode(臥底模式)的狠活,揭示了其不那么光彩的一面。該模式會(huì)在系統(tǒng)檢測(cè)到是內(nèi)部員工向開(kāi)源社區(qū)提交代碼時(shí)強(qiáng)制啟動(dòng),抹除所有 AI 生成的痕跡,并嚴(yán)令大模型隱藏身份。這是一個(gè)無(wú)法被關(guān)閉的“數(shù)字洗白”工具。
與此同時(shí),其情緒監(jiān)控機(jī)制也浮出水面。底層的遙測(cè)系統(tǒng)會(huì)默默記錄用戶是否在終端里對(duì) Claude爆粗口,或因煩躁而頻繁輸入 continue 。他們不僅關(guān)心產(chǎn)品的效能,也關(guān)心用戶的情緒閾值。代碼中頻繁出現(xiàn)的、前段時(shí)間已經(jīng)爆料了的未發(fā)布模型代號(hào)Capybara(水豚),則像是彩蛋一樣,提前宣告了他們下一張王牌的存在。
最后就是網(wǎng)上已經(jīng)有很多人提到的,這次源碼泄露對(duì)AI 駕馭工程(Harness Engineering)的意義。
過(guò)去,整個(gè)行業(yè)的目光都聚焦在模型本身——那個(gè)強(qiáng)大的“發(fā)動(dòng)機(jī)”。但如何為這個(gè)狂野的發(fā)動(dòng)機(jī)匹配合適的傳動(dòng)系統(tǒng)、懸掛、底盤(pán)和智能駕駛艙,讓它從一個(gè)只能在實(shí)驗(yàn)室里空轉(zhuǎn)的猛獸,變成一輛可以安全、高效、可靠地在真實(shí)世界中行駛的超級(jí)跑車(chē)?這就是“駕馭工程”的核心。
這 51 萬(wàn)行源碼,正是目前地球上最先進(jìn)的 AI 駕馭工程的活體樣本。它展示了如何管理上下文、如何設(shè)計(jì)工具集、如何實(shí)現(xiàn)多智能體協(xié)同、如何確保安全與權(quán)限。它告訴全世界,一個(gè)頂級(jí) AI Agent 的背后,是遠(yuǎn)比模型本身更龐大、更復(fù)雜的工程體系。
此次泄露,無(wú)異于將這份原本屬于行業(yè)機(jī)密的“標(biāo)準(zhǔn)答案”公之于眾。它讓無(wú)數(shù)仍在黑暗中摸索的團(tuán)隊(duì)瞬間看到了燈塔,也讓整個(gè)行業(yè)的競(jìng)爭(zhēng)焦點(diǎn),從單純的模型參數(shù)比拼,擴(kuò)展到了整個(gè)駕馭系統(tǒng)成熟度的較量。
這次失誤,拉開(kāi)了愚人節(jié)的序幕,也為整個(gè)行業(yè)劃出了一條全新的起跑線。
(投稿或?qū)で髨?bào)道:zhanghy@csdn.net)
![]()
"48 小時(shí),與 50+ 位大廠技術(shù)決策者,共探 AI 落地真路徑"
由 CSDN&奇點(diǎn)智能研究院聯(lián)合舉辦的「全球機(jī)器學(xué)習(xí)技術(shù)大會(huì)」正式升級(jí)為「奇點(diǎn)智能技術(shù)大會(huì)」。
2026 奇點(diǎn)智能技術(shù)大會(huì)將于 4 月 17-18 日在上海環(huán)球港凱悅酒店正式召開(kāi),大會(huì)聚焦大模型技術(shù)演進(jìn)、智能體系統(tǒng)工程、OpenClaw 生態(tài)實(shí)踐及 AI 行業(yè)落地等十二大專題板塊,特邀來(lái)自BAT、京東、微軟、小紅書(shū)、美團(tuán)等頭部企業(yè)的 50+ 位技術(shù)決策者分享實(shí)戰(zhàn)案例。旨在幫助技術(shù)管理者與一線 AI 落地人員規(guī)避選型風(fēng)險(xiǎn)、降低試錯(cuò)成本、獲取可復(fù)用的工程方法論,真正實(shí)現(xiàn) AI 技術(shù)的規(guī)模化落地與商業(yè)價(jià)值轉(zhuǎn)化。
這不僅是一場(chǎng)技術(shù)的盛宴,更是決策者把握 2026 AI 拐點(diǎn)的戰(zhàn)略機(jī)會(huì)。
![]()
特別聲明:以上內(nèi)容(如有圖片或視頻亦包括在內(nèi))為自媒體平臺(tái)“網(wǎng)易號(hào)”用戶上傳并發(fā)布,本平臺(tái)僅提供信息存儲(chǔ)服務(wù)。
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.